Output 44eef13f8bc04bf7a85ceadf134a12e80d016a29afbb5aa675cf7c886e8184cd:0

value
5414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9703496912d9ef75e7883eb08d04ab0dd9c17111 OP_EQUAL
address
3FTVtstXoRd9k1HvsPJ6pLshADu35inqME
transaction
44eef13f8bc04bf7a85ceadf134a12e80d016a29afbb5aa675cf7c886e8184cd
confirmations
135861
spent
true